About this role

As an Engineer I in Equipment Engineering at ASM, you will support the development and maintenance of advanced R&D equipment for new product development. Your day-to-day tasks will include installation, troubleshooting, and preventive maintenance of semiconductor equipment, collaborating with cross-functional teams to ensure equipment reliability and performance. You will also participate in continuous improvement initiatives and adhere to safety standards in all equipment-related activities.

What you need

  •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Chemical Engineering, or a related engineering discipline
  • 2~3 years of relevant experience in the semiconductor industry supporting equipment in R&D, lab, or manufacturing environments
  • Hands-on experience with semiconductor equipment installation, maintenance, or troubleshooting
  • Understanding of core equipment subsystems including vacuum systems, gas delivery systems, RF/plasma systems, temperature control, robotics / wafer handling, electrical and control systems
  • Basic understanding of wafer fab operations, gas and vacuum systems, and equipment control concepts
  • Familiarity with cleanroom or laboratory environments and safe handling of chemicals, gases, or related systems

Nice to have

  • Experience with deposition equipment such as thermal ALD, PEALD, PECVD, or similar thin-film tools
  • Expertise to RF-induced plasma systems, electro-pneumatic controls, robotics, or microprocessor-based controllers
  • Expertise to thermal reactors with solid precursor delivery systems and sophisticated temperature control
  • Experience supporting early-stage or first-of-kind equipment in an R&D environment
